Depression in Alzheimer's Disease-2

Completed · Phase 2/Phase 3 · Has a placebo group

Conditions studied: Alzheimer's Disease, Depression

In brief

The purpose of this study is to learn whether treating individuals with Alzheimer's disease and depression with the anti-depressant medication sertraline (Zoloft) is helpful to people with Alzheimer's disease and to their families and caregivers.
